Behavioral therapy is becoming increasingly popular as a fundamental recovery tool for substance abuse in St. Marys because it can help resolve addiction by altering a person's thinking and behavior patterns. Things which once triggered one's addictive behaviors doesn't bring about the same type of response after successful behavioral therapy, and it may also help improve the participant's overall life and coping skills so they may have a higher quality of life.
Cognitive-Behavioral Therapy can help isolate problem areas and destructive behaviors and help the person learn how to address these behaviors and problems more effectively through the development of more effective coping methods. Motivational Enhancement Therapy addresses primarily a person's doubt and uncertainty toward treatment and effectively handling their addiction problem. Basically this type of behavioral therapy motivates the client to adjust their mindset in regards to their addiction so they can benefit from treatment and receive it of their own will. Family Behavior Therapy can help family members to address substance abuse and co-occurring disorders, and engages families in the treatment process so that improving the home environment is also one of the main goals. This form of behavioral therapy has been found to be more successful than just basic counseling, especially for adolescents with conduct disorders.
